Similar Listings
2008 Escape Engine Computer Control Module ECU 119K Miles OE - LKQ452112120
2015 MKT Engine Computer Control Module ECU 119K Miles OE - LKQ416538796
2015 Camry Engine Computer Control Module ECU 119K Miles OE - LKQ417062556
2015 Escape Engine Computer Control Module ECU 119K Miles OE - LKQ336464208
2015 Kia Optima Engine Computer Control Module ECU 93K Miles OE - LKQ441917538
2015 Santa Fe Engine Computer Control Module ECU 119K Miles OE - LKQ426976763
2015 Terrain Engine Computer Control Module ECU 119K Miles OE - LKQ427583839
2006 Escape Engine Computer Control Module ECU 119K Miles OE - LKQ385058543